Caring for the Environment

The Boy Who Grew a Forest: The True Story of Jadav Payeng tells the story of how a man from the time of his youth started, grew, and protected the Molai Forest in India. South American Cloud Forest gives a peek at a forest in another part of the world. Beavers parachuted from the sky in The Skydiving Beavers: A True Tale to protect the habitats of the beavers and humans. Crafting with Recyclables shares the environmental impact of using recyclable materials in crafts. Relating to both beavers and the environment, How Did They Build That? Dam explains how dams are built. The activities with this bundle include responding to questions about reading, researching and writing about different types of forests, comparing and contrasting two nonfiction texts, writing an account of a historical event in first person, creating a craft from recyclable materials, and researching and writing about the impact of dams. Opportunities are provided for students to generate questions, reflect on their learning, and share what they have learned.
